What do you need help with?
Buhl, ID
Valley Spray Works specializes in spray foam insulation and exceptional service in Twin Falls, Idaho.
Jerome, ID
Top-tier insulation and roofing services in Southern Idaho for homes and businesses, focusing on energy efficiency and durability.
Garden City, ID
Experienced restoration experts in Idaho, specializing in water, fire, and mold damage services.